The White Pony

Leah is eager to visit her uncle's ranch in Ireland, until her attempt to ride her cold cousin Shannon's horse results in Silky being injured and she is ordered not to ride again. When she meets Lucky, a leprechaun who only communicates with her, she learns that the beautiful white beast she's glimpsed from afar is in fact a bewitched fairy Sorica, who needs help retrieving a magical horn to return to her true form and her own world. Now Leah must juggle secretly helping Lucky, whose reasons for helping might not just be out of kindness; putting up with Shannon; and trying to win Uncle Jaques' trust by entering her newfound "horse" in the local race.

A Very Unlucky Leprechaun

Nine year old Molly and her father move to Ireland into a house they've inherited, nicknamed "Misfortune Manor". It brings bad luck to anyone who lives in it, and Molly and her father soon fall victim to the curse: they will lose their new found home unless they can pay the taxes they owe on it.
